What is the definition of the marginal rate of technical substitution?

The marginal rate of technical substitution is the rate at which one input can be substituted for another input in a production process while keeping the level of output constant.


What is resource substitution?

Resource substitution is the process of replacing one resource with another in order to achieve the same outcome. This can be done to improve efficiency, reduce costs, or address supply chain disruptions. Organizations often consider resource substitution as a strategic option to enhance their operations.


If one nucleotide is replaced by another it is called?

If one nucleotide is replaced by another, it is called a point mutation. This type of mutation involves a change in a single nucleotide within the DNA sequence.

What is the process of inserting a zero called?

The process of inserting zero-valued samples in between original samples is called "upsampling," In digital signal processing, this process can also be called "zero-stuffing."
